Worldwide Demonstration March For Freedom in Ibiza, Spain, this demo took place on Saturday, May 15 2021 in Ibiza Spain, everyone stands again side by side on a worldwide demonstration with people from all over the world for our freedom in each individual city from California, London, New York, France, Japan and beyond!

By ibiza

Leave a Reply

Your email address will not be published. Required fields are marked *

Protected by WP Anti Spam